Process Watcher displays garbled text when using external PostgreSQL binaries on Windows #9457

@abboy-ringo

Description

@abboy-ringo

Describe the bug

When running Backup/Restore or other maintenance operations on Windows, the Process Watcher shows garbled text in stdout/stderr when pgAdmin is configured to use external PostgreSQL binaries instead of the bundled runtime binaries.

Japanese encoding is CP932.

To Reproduce

OS: Windows 11 Pro (Japanese)

  1. Open File → Preferences → Paths → Binary Paths
  2. Set PostgreSQL Binary Path to an external PostgreSQL installation (e.g., C:\Program Files\PostgreSQL\16\bin)
  3. Run a Backup or Restore operation
  4. Open the Process Watcher
  5. Text in stdout/stderr appears as garbled text
